
There’s one meal that everybody in my family loves, and it’s not mac and cheese. It’s not even my very own recipe! It’s my greatest pal’s mother’s mushroom paprikash.
I received hooked on this meal again in my twenties, once I began making it with my greatest pal, Chrissy, who discovered it from her mother, Monika, who discovered make it as a toddler in Slovakia. “Historically, paprikash is made with rooster,” Monika advised me. “However within the previous days, behind the Iron Curtain, we didn’t have meat most days, so folks used what was accessible. In summertime, if it was a pleasant day, all us youngsters would exit into the woods and collect mushrooms. That’s how the mushroom paprikash happened. And it was fantastic!”

Monika’s Mushroom Paprikash
serves 3-4
1 medium yellow onion, finely diced or grated
2-3 tbsp olive oil
1-2+ tbsp candy paprika (Monika recommends a Hungarian paprika, like this one)*
16 oz mushrooms (child bella/cremini/brown button), sliced skinny
Salt, to style
1+ cups bitter cream
Egg noodles or spaetzle**, for serving
Add olive oil to a big pan or Dutch oven (sufficient to coat the underside properly), and switch the warmth on medium-low. Add the onion, and sauté simply till it begins to show translucent and golden. Subsequent, add the paprika (see beneath!) and switch the warmth low. Monika suggests including a tiny splash of water right here, to make sure the paprika doesn’t burn. That is the #1 rule: Don’t let the paprika burn! Hold the warmth low from right here on out, and control the pan to verify the paprika doesn’t begin to darken.
Add the mushrooms and rapidly stir them into the onion combination in order that they’re properly coated, and sauté, stirring regularly. You possibly can inch the warmth up somewhat as soon as the mushrooms have launched their liquid, however watch out to not let it boil off totally (once more: no burning the paprika!).
As soon as the mushrooms are good and mushy, take the pan off the warmth and provides it a fast style. “I generally add somewhat salt right here, if it wants it, however solely after the whole lot’s cooked,” Monika says. FYI, that is one other key to the recipe. I’ve by accident added the salt too early earlier than, and seen that the mushrooms don’t launch as a lot liquid — a significant taste ingredient.
Stir within the bitter cream, including extra as wanted. You need it a bit thicker than a sauce — extra just like the consistency of whole-milk yogurt. Boil up your egg noodles or spaetzle, and serve beneath an excellent scoop of paprikash. (Be sure that to depart some for seconds.)
*As for the way a lot paprika so as to add to the pan, it’s not an actual science. I often begin with a heaping tablespoon — which looks as if so much, however then I inevitably add one other (and generally extra). In my expertise, it’s fairly arduous so as to add an excessive amount of. When doubtful, Monika says: “You need sufficient to make it purple.”
**Paprikash is historically served on spaetzle — which I’ve by no means made, although it appears to be like scrumptious. Monika says it’s high quality to be versatile right here. “Egg noodles or any related brief pasta will do!”
